The Apple Watch is being delivered and people are losing their minds

Watch

We are writing to you from the future. In Australia, it is already after 9 a.m. on April 24 and obsessed fans are getting their hands on the Apple Watch hours before the majority of the world

The same is happening across Asia, with fanboying rife across Japan and China. Social media from the region is starting to explode with glorious moments of raw unboxing.

Apple fans in the right timezone woke up to this overwhelming message this morning.

Australians were the first country in the world to kick off deliveries just after 8:30 a.m. AEST on April 24.

The first spotted unboxing was by Sydneysider Melanie Firbank, who treated Instagram to three glorious photos. In appropriate behaviour, her delivery man high-fived her and hugged her.

The clocks in Japan struck 9 a.m. an hour after Australia, and Instagram posts began to trickle in.

China was another hour behind.
